Another interesting hand, deep. Villain is 16/12 over 522 hands, 3bet 5%. I consider him a nit that makes some moves once in a while, but nothing special. Have I missed a street of value by not betting the turn? I'd normally bet for sure, but since we were deep, I got scared for some reason... I think I should bet, I probably have the best hand and I have the nut FD. I just don't know how would I respond to a c/r on the turn (if he'd c/r me OTF I think I'd just shove it,no matter how deep we are). Calling? The rest I think should be ok.

turn is an easy bet, especially deep, if you hit your NFD you want to be able to get as much value as possible. Idk what hes doing with his min 3b preflop pretty ******ed imo but hes probably doing this with a lot of suited Ax cause lol he has blockerz...also a 16/12 with a 5 % 3bet is hardly a nit, a 3b steal stat would be nice, i have one on my hud.

but yea bet turn for sure, rivers tough cause it looks like a pretty value ish bet, but still id feel comfortable throwing some worse aces in there that make this an easy call. Dont be too suprised when he shows up with A4
